| hartford marina bike meet as above every tuesday night, a very big meet, decent pub looking out on to the marina, very little police hassle, great roads around the area. anyone ever go? people that live down this end i mean, 30mins from peterborough 30mins from cambridge and luckly for me 5mins door to door |

| Re: hartford marina bike meet packed, must have been close to 300 bikes, it was a struggle to find somewhere to park, a friend works for marshall honda and appeared on a 300cc scooter, due to a broken toe, he races speedway and broke his toe, so couldnt ride a geared bike as he couldnt ghange gear met up with some friends and people i know from another forum, few police bikes close to the area and one car, but no problems asusual, great atmosphere, everyone talks to everyone, a great mix of bikes new and old, offroad style sports crusiers and learners, even an old bloke on an early ducati, that nobody thought he would be able to start when he left, he must have spent 20mins kicking it over trying to get the bike to start before it did, and a modded harley with open pipes and a 400 ish rear section tyre, the noise that thing made was unreal, overall great night |
